Output 744b502580496de9dcb372ed332ea14cd3c6d3ba8e55bf19734bb32ad0359f78:4

value
469859
script pubkey
OP_0 OP_PUSHBYTES_20 bab63b78cd4d4bb2c69726e85f66ebbb7149729c
address
bc1qh2mrk7xdf49m935hym597ehthdc5ju5usypwy0
transaction
744b502580496de9dcb372ed332ea14cd3c6d3ba8e55bf19734bb32ad0359f78
confirmations
56426
spent
true